sexta-feira, 25 de maio de 2012

Windows X Linux




O que é Software livre?
O que é Software Proprietário?
O que é Linux?
Qual a diferença de Windows para Linux?
Qual é melhor?

            Estas são algumas das perguntas mais freqüentes, que a maioria das pessoas fazem ao serem abordadas sobre o assunto. Mesmo aquelas que são usuárias de algum tipo de software em seu dia a dia, que trabalham em um ambiente informatizado, não conhecem sobre o assunto, se atrapalham ao tentar explicar ou não sabem diferencia, e nunca ouviram falar.
            Pensando nisso, é que trago esse pequeno texto com intuito de esclarecer e lhe instruir sobre o assunto, de forma que a parti dessa leitura você venha conhecer um mundo novo, repleto de múltiplas possibilidades.
As informações que repassarei, tem como base meu conhecimento obtido em meu curso de Técnico em Informática pela IFPE campus Belo Jardim, da matéria de S.O. (Sistemas Operacionais), abordada pelo Professor João Almeida, detentor de grande conhecimento na área de software livres e Redes de Computadores Linux. Porem para que as informações aqui abordadas sejam claras, objetivas, e muito bem baseadas, e assegurar a integridade do texto, usarei de alguns textos retirados de sites e de literaturas referente ao assunto.

Em primeiro lugar, veremos as definições de SOFTWARE LIVRE e SOFTWARE PROPRIETARIO.
SOFTWARE PROPRIETARIO
 Ou não livre é aquele cuja cópia, redistribuição ou modificação são em alguma medida restritos pelo seu criador ou distribuidor. A expressão foi cunhada em oposição ao conceito de software livre.
O termo "proprietário" é uma tradução equivocada do inglês "proprietary", que tem o sentido de "pertencente a um proprietário", "particular", "registrado". Aplicando-se o termo a software, a tradução mais apropriada talvez seria "patenteado".
Normalmente, a fim de que se possa utilizar, copiar, ter acesso ao código-fonte ou redistribuir, deve-se solicitar permissão ao proprietário, ou pagar para poder fazê-lo: será necessário, portanto, adquirir uma licença.
Alguns dos mais conhecidos softwares proprietários são o Microsoft Windows, o Microsoft Office, o RealPlayer, o Adobe Photoshop, o Mac OS, o WinZip, algumas versões do Unix, entre outros.

SOFTWARE LIVRE
Software de código aberto ou software aberto é qualquer programa de computador cujo código-fonte deve ser disponibilizado para permitir o uso, a cópia, o estudo e a redistribuição. O conceito de livre ou aberto se opõe ao conceito de software restritivo (software proprietário), mas não ao software que é vendido com intenção de lucro (software comercial). Ao distribuir o software livre, o detentor dos direitos deve escolher uma licença de software livre que normalmente é anexada ao código-fonte. Esta licença informará quais os direitos que o autor estará transferindo e quais as condições que serão aplicadas.

Começarei abordando a respeito de SOFTWARE PROPRIETARIO usando como exemplo o Sistema Operacional Windows.
            Um dos mais conhecidos entre os Software Proprietários é o Sistema Operacional Microsoft Windows, desenvolvido pela Microsoft, empresa fundada por Bill Gates e Paul Allen. O Windows é um dos Sistemas operacionais mais populares do mundo, rodando na maioria dos computadores pessoais, porem sendo que grande parte das cópias são ilegais. Antes da versão NT, o sistema usava uma interface para MS DOS.
            Este sistema operacional foi criado com intuito de facilitar a vida daqueles que não tinham muito conhecimento na área da informática, ou seja, para usuários comuns, que utilizam o computador para tarefas do dia a dia. Anteriormente não existia interface gráfica como hoje, colorida, com varias funcionalidades, janelas, botões, até touch screen; muito pelo contrario, a interação entre homem e maquina era feita por um sistema que usava comandos digitados no teclado para as múltiplas tarefas que viessem executar.
Para melhor compreensão da historia assista o filme: “Os Piratas do Vale do Silicio”.  
            Porem o Windows, apesar das inovações e facilidades que hoje apresenta, não
tinha na época algumas características bem interessantes que outros Sistemas Operacionais como o Linux.O Windows apesar de apresentar facilidades, deixou a desejar em alguns pontos, que se levar em consideração um olhar técnico, fica em desvantagem, tais como:
·         monotarefa: permite a execução de um único programa por vez.( Para melhor entendimento, vale explicar que dar-se a impressão que estamos usando vários programas simultaneamente, porem o Sistema faz uma seleção de que processo ele executará primeiro, como o processador faz isso em uma velocidade muito alta, em nanos, dar-se a idéia que estar sendo simultâneo os processos.)
·         monoprocessados: somente um processador pode ser gerenciado pelo sistema operacional.
·         monousuário: o sistema operacional só é capaz de suportar um único usuário acessando seus recursos.
·         É vulnerável a vírus.
Porem o Windows domina o mercado de softwares, por suas facilidades, por isso grande parte dos principais softwares comercializados são para plataforma Windows, como jogos, softwares aplicativos, a exemplo o Microsoft Office, desenvolvido pela própria Microsoft, Software de Banco de Dados, Software de Edição de Áudio e Vídeo profissional, Edição de Fotos, etc...
Sendo assim grande parte das pessoas adotaram o Windows como seu Sistema Operacional padrão, mesmo com os preços exorbitantes cobrados pela posse de uma chave ou licença de uso, de forma a nem querer conhecer outros, ou até mesmo desconhecer a existência de algum outro sistema operacional. Porem como eu falei anteriormente, grande parte usa Windows pirata em seus micros.

Agora abordarei a respeito de SOFTWARE LIVRE, e usando como exemplo os Sistemas Operacionais Linux e suas múltiplas distribuições.
Os Sistemas Operacionais do tipo Unix a exemplo o Linux são pouco populares, porém isso não caracteriza que são ultrapassados, difíceis, chatos, ruins, complicados, etc...
Muito pelo contrario, nada mais é, se não um outro padrão a qual não estamos habituados.
Linux é um termo popularmente utilizado para se referir a sistemas operativos (português europeu) ou sistemas operacionais (português brasileiro) que utilizem o núcleo Linux. O núcleo Linux foi desenvolvido pelo programador finlandês Linus Torvalds, inspirado no sistema Minix. O seu código fonte está disponível sob a licença GPL (versão 2) para que qualquer pessoa o possa utilizar, estudar, modificar e distribuir livremente de acordo com os termos da licença.
Inicialmente desenvolvido e utilizado por grupos de entusiastas em computadores pessoais, os sistemas operativos (português europeu) ou sistemas operacionais (português brasileiro) com núcleo Linux passaram a ter a colaboração de grandes empresas como IBM, Sun Microsystems, Hewlett-Packard (HP), Red Hat, Novell, Oracle, Google, Mandriva e Canonical.[1]
Apoiado por pacotes igualmente estáveis e cada vez mais versáteis de softwares livres para escritório (LibreOffice, por exemplo) ou de uso geral (projeto GNU) e por programas para micro e pequenas empresas que na maioria dos casos em nada ficam a dever aos seus concorrentes proprietários, e interfaces gráficas cada vez mais amigáveis como o KDE e o GNOME, o núcleo linux, conhecido por sua estabilidade e robustez, tem gradualmente caído no domínio popular, encontrando-se cada vez mais presente nos computadores de uso pessoal atuais. Há muito entretanto destaca-se como o núcleo preferido em servidores de grandes porte, encontrando-se quase sempre presente nos mainframes de grandes empresas comerciais [2] e até mesmo no computador mais rápido do mundo, o K computer, japonês (lista TOP500).

            Este Sistema Operacional possui várias distribuições, cada uma com suas particularidades, a exemplo: Ubuntu, Debian, Fedora, Linux Mint, Mandriva Linux, etc...
            Existem outros sistemas que são do tipo Unix, como: FreeBSD, FreeDOS, DragonFlyBSD, OpenBSD, NetBSD, OpenSUSE, Slsckware, etc...
            Os Sistemas Linux, são gratuitos, podendo ser baixados, pela internet muitos deles tem versões novas a cada quatro meses; seus aplicativos em grande parte são gratuitos, e não deixam a desejar em comparação a aos desenvolvidos em plataforma Windows.
            Estes sistemas tem algumas características que em comparação ao Windows, são bem vantajosos.
Como:
·         multitarefa: permite que mais de uma tarefa seja processada simultaneamente no sistema computacional (atualmente, a maioria dos sistemas operacionais é multitarefa);
·         multiprocessados: vários processadores podem ser gerenciados simultaneamente;
·         multiusuário: vários usuários dividem os mesmos recursos do sistema computacional.

Atualmente os sistemas Linux tem sido adotados por órgãos públicos, estaduais e federais. Recentemente o governo aboliu o uso do Microsoft Office, para usar somente o Open Office, pois o mesmo possui ferramentas que podem suprir as necessidades de seu uso, diminuindo o gasto com softwares privados quem fazem o mesmo.
Grande parte dos órgãos públicos como Banco do Brasil, se utilizam de sistemas Linux. Outro exemplo que comprova a robustez e segurança o sistemas operacionais Linux é o seu uso nos Super Computadores, a exemplo, o Brasil tem possui um desces, por nome Tupã, usado para previsões meteorológicas, como também a outros espalhados pelo mundo com usos semelhantes, ou até mesmo usado como segurança nacional, como é o caso dos estados unidos que se utiliza de super computador para monitoriamento do território norte americano. Para um aprofundamento do assunto, pesquisar sobre o TOP500.
O Mercado da informática esta em expansão, e tem se tornado cada vez mais competitivo, sempre em busca de profissionais que tenham grande conhecimento em plataformas, ambientes diferentes. Por isso fica a dica, para quem quer se destacar no mercado.
A todos quanto queiram conhecer e se aprofundar nos sistemas Linux, visitem o site do Guia Foca Linux. Lá vocês terá uma grande quantidade material para estudo.



Nenhum comentário:

Postar um comentário